Tom M. wrote: | Yes that's "Curious Blue", the Chrysler Engineering test car. |
I have a RR tire from the November 1970 test session when this Nichels built car was at Daytona.
There are other pics of the interior and trunk, showing the data recorder, on the 'net also.
The wheels are the same ones that were on the #88 Engineering Daytona when it ran 200.447 mph. |
